Multirhythmicity, Synchronization, and Noise-Induced Dynamic Diversity in a Discrete Population Model with Competition
The problem of mathematical modeling and analysis of stochastic phenomena in population systems with competition is considered. This problem is investigated based on a discrete system of two populations modeled by the Ricker map. We study the dependence of the joint dynamic behavior on the parameter...
